| Argosoft FRP server 1.0 all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service, and possibly execute arbitrary commands, via a long string to the (1) USER or (2) CWD commands. |
| Multiple directory traversal vulnerabilities in ArGoSoft Mail Server 1.8.7.3 allow remote authenticated users to read, delete, or upload arbitrary files via a .. (dot dot) in (1) the filename of an e-mail attachment, (2) the _msgatt.rec file, (3) and the /msg, /delete, /folderadd, and /folderdelete operations for the Folder parameter. |
| Directory traversal vulnerability in Webmail in ArGoSoft Mail Server Pro 1.8 allows remote authenticated users to read arbitrary files via a .. (dot dot) in the UIDL parameter. |
| Buffer overflow in ArgoSoft FTP Server 1.4.3.6 all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code via Unicode in the RNTO command, as demonstrated by the Infigo FTPStress Fuzzer. |
| ArGoSoft FTP Server 1.2.2.2 all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files and directories by uploading a .lnk (link) file that points to the target file. |
| ArGoSoft FTP Server before 1.4.1.6 allows remote authenticated users to cause a denial of service (crash) via a SITE PASS command with a long password parameter, which causes the database to be corrupted. |
| C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erability in ArGoSoft Mail Server Pro 1.8.1.9 allows rem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via the e-mail message. |
| Unspecified vulnerability in ArGoSoft FTP server before 1.4.2.2 allows attackers to upload .lnk files via unknown vectors. |
| Buffer overflow in ArGoSoft FTP Server 1.4.2.8 allows remote authenticated users to execute arbitrary code via a long DELE command. NOTE: this issue was later reported to also affect 1.4.3.5. |
| Multiple c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ities in Argosoft Mail Server Pro 1.8.7.6 allow rem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via (1) the src parameter in an IMG tag, (2) User settings, or (3) Address book input boxes in the webmail interface. |
| ArGoSoft FTP Server before 1.4.2.7 all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files by uploading a ZIP file containing a shortcut (.LNK) file, using SITE UNZIP to extract the .LNK file onto the server, then accessing the file, a different vulnerability than CVE-2005-0520. |
| ArGoSoft FTP before 1.4.2.1 generates an error message if the user name does not exist instead of prompting for a password, which allows remote attackers to determine valid usernames. |
| ArGoSoft FTP 1.4.2.4 and earlier does not limit the number of times that a bad password can be entered, which makes it easier for remote attackers to guess passwords via a brute force attack. |
| ArGoSoft FTP Server before 1.4.2.8 all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files via shortcut (.LNK) files in the SITE COPY command, a different vulnerability than CVE-2005-0519. |
| Multiple buffer overflows in ArGoSoft FTP Server before 1.4.1.6 allow remote authenticated users to cause a denial of service and possibly execute arbitrary code via (1) a SITE ZIP command with a long first or second argument, or (2) a SITE COPY with a long argument. |
| The POP3 Server in ArGoSoft Mail Server Pro 1.8 allows remote attackers to obtain sensitive information via the _DUMP command, which reveals the operating system, registered user, and registration code. |
| Multiple cross-site scripting (XSS) vulnerabilities in the View Headers (aka viewheaders) functionality in ArGoSoft Mail Server Pro 1.8.8.5 allow remote attackers to inject arbitrary web script or HTML via (1) the Subject header, (2) the From header, and (3) certain other unspecified headers. |
| Directory traversal vulnerability in webmail feature of ArGoSoft Mail Server Plus or Pro 1.8.1.5 and earlier allows remote attackers to read arbitrary files via .. (dot dot) sequences in a URL. |
| Multiple directory traversal vulnerabilities in Argosoft Mail Server Pro 1.8.7.6 allow remote authenticated users to (1) read arbitrary files via the UIDL parameter to the msg script or (2) copy or move the user's .eml file to arbitrary locations via the delete script, a different vulnerability than CVE-2005-0367. |
| The addnew script in Argosoft Mail Server Pro 1.8.7.6 allows remote attackers to create arbitrary accounts, even if "Allow Creation of Accounts From the Web Interface" is disabled, via a direct HTTP POST request. |
